Аннотация:
The effect of heat treatment (quenching from 300-600°C) on the coercive force and residual induction of permanent magnets of the Nd - Tb (Dy) - Fe - B -type was studied. The cooling rate in water and oil was chosen to be 300°C. The extremal variation of the coercive force was found, with a maximum near 25-30%. The coercive force increases from 13.2 to 16.8 kA/cm for the specimens of (Nd0.9Dy0.1)16Fe76B8 magnets and from 16.8 to 20.0 kA/cm for the (Nd0.9Tb0.1)Fe76B8 specimens. The residual induction remains nearly unchanged. © 1996 by Allerton Press, Inc.
